ihochad 02-28-2006, 03:04 PM No, the speedo cable is on the driver's side. If it was a 300 it'd be on the passenger's side.
Ditto... also the case is all cast a 300 would have a aluminum tail shaft housing. We told you that in the other thread. That is a plain old Dana 20 upside, very reliable and tons of them around. Down side 2 to 1.
Old Scout 02-28-2006, 03:11 PM Ditto... also the case is all cast a 300 would have a aluminum tail shaft housing. We told you that in the other thread. That is a plain old Dana 20 upside, very reliable and tons of them around. Down side 2 to 1.
and the 20 has a deep pan.
Mechanos 02-28-2006, 03:13 PM Also.... notice the deep pan. Agreed it's a D20. 2:1 stock, but 3.15:1 is available.
